Summary In this episode, Stephen Meadows discusses the importance of starting with your 'why' when setting goals. He emphasizes the need to tie emotions to your goals in order to increase the chances of success. Meadows advises against adopting other people's goals and encourages setting goals for oneself. He also highlights the significance of finding the emotional connection and passion behind your goals. The episode concludes with Meadows inviting listeners to share their 'whys' and business goal-setting methods.
